What Are Perforated Window Signs
Perforated window signs are custom printed vinyl sheets with precisely cut holes that allow light to pass through while displaying graphics, text, or logos. Unlike solid decals, these signs let some visibility through the window, creating a subtle see through effect that keeps interiors visible from the outside during the day. The perforation pattern can be shaped into dots, lines, or custom designs, giving brands flexibility in how much opacity and how much transparency they want around their message.
These signs are commonly applied to storefront glass, office partitions, vehicle windows, and event backdrops where both visibility and branding are important. Because the perforations reduce glare and heat buildup compared with fully opaque films, they remain comfortable for people inside while still presenting a cohesive visual identity to passersby. From a distance, viewers notice a vibrant graphic, while up close they see the clever engineering behind the tiny holes that make it possible.

Practical Benefits for Businesses
Beyond aesthetics, perforated window signs offer tangible operational advantages for retail, hospitality, and service businesses. They control how much light enters a space, reducing harsh reflections and helping maintain a comfortable indoor temperature. During the day, employees and products inside remain visible, which can increase trust and transparency with customers who approach the glass.

- Enhanced daylight usage, lowering the need for artificial lighting in areas near windows.
- Privacy management after dark when interior lights are on and the perforated layer obscures detailed views in.
- Easier installation and removal compared with permanent fixtures, especially on leased spaces.
These practical benefits make perforated window signs a smart long term investment, especially for businesses that frequently update promotions or need to comply with local signage regulations while still showcasing a polished image.

Installation, Maintenance, and Best Practices
Installing perforated window signs is straightforward, yet paying attention to surface preparation helps the final result look professional and long lasting. The glass or window frame should be cleaned thoroughly to remove dust, grease, and residue, ensuring the adhesive bonds evenly across the entire surface. Aligning the graphics before peeling the backing, using a soft squeegee, and working from the center outward minimizes bubbles and creases for a smooth finish.
- Test adhesion in a small corner if the surface is coated or textured.
- Plan the layout in advance, considering sight lines, door handles, and emergency hardware.
- Schedule installations during cooler parts of the day to allow the adhesive to set properly.
Maintenance is equally simple, since the perforated surface can be dusted, wiped, or gently hosed without damaging the printed graphics. Routine checks around the edges help identify any lifting corners early, allowing quick fixes before environmental wear takes a toll. With basic care, these signs continue to look sharp and function effectively throughout their intended lifespan.
